Shopify is fantastic for launching a store—but as your business grows, you might start craving more control over your data, design, and expenses. That’s where WooCommerce on WordPress comes in.
Why WooCommerce?
- No transaction fees beyond payment processing
- 100% control of your hosting and data
- Endless customization via plugins and open-source freedom
How to Move from Shopify to WooCommerce
- Export your Shopify data. Products, orders, and customers can all be downloaded in CSV format.
- Set up WooCommerce. Install it on your WordPress site and configure your store settings.
- Import your data. Use WooCommerce’s built-in importer or a service like Cart2Cart.
- Recreate design and functionality. Choose a WooCommerce-optimized theme and rebuild checkout flows.
- Test everything. Verify payments, taxes, and inventory before going live.
